In order to program system configurations from the keypad, you must be in the Engineer Menu.
The panel will enter the Engineering Menu after entering a valid engineer code when the panel is
in a disarmed state. Whilst in Engineer Mode all tamper alarms (including case tamper), will be
disabled.
3 . 1 E n t e r i n g T h e E n g i n e e r s M e n u
NOTE: You will not be able to access Engineers Mode if Areas or Set levels are set. The system must
be fully unset in order to gain access to the Engineer Menu. Access maybe also denied if the user
has disabled the "Allow Engineer Menu" in the Master Manager Mode 'Authorisation Required' will
be shown.

Once you are in the Engineer Menu, a high pitch tone will be generated regularly to remind you
that you are still in the Engineer Menu.
